About The Position

CareBridge Health, a member of the Elevance Health family, is seeking a Patient Enrollment Specialist – Transitions of Care. This role is responsible for managing new and existing patients, explaining services, enrolling them into appropriate programs, and providing support by addressing inquiries and scheduling appointments. The specialist will enter documentation into designated systems and must be proficient in handling multiple communication channels (calls, texts, facsimiles, electronic queues) simultaneously while taking notes and speaking with customers. This position requires the ability to multitask in a fast-paced, high-pressure environment, strong communication skills, attention to detail, critical thinking, problem-solving abilities, and empathy. The role is primarily virtual, offering flexibility, but requires occasional in-person training and may require working from the office as needed. Associates will have a structured work schedule with potential for occasional overtime.
